JMORG:114228 wrote: Does anybody know what the maximum stroke that a RH cylinder can do?
RH quote the stroke as 5/8", near enough 16mm in the new money.

At 16mm stroke the end clearance is 1.5mm. You might get away with reducing the clearance to 1mm, which would increase the stroke to 17mm max.

You'd need to check that the piston o-ring doesn't overrun the port if the stroke is increased and you also need to be more accurate about mounting the cylinders.

What stroke were you hoping for?
